The Value of Community - 201

CONNIE ALBERS
About this episode

What's the value of community? Communities stitch together threads of warmth, creating a cozy haven where ever moms find a place to belong and an opportunity to share experiences. Are you like most people who long for friends or someone to share life experiences with? You aren't alone. 

We are created for community, but how do we find our people? That's what Connie is focusing on in this episode of #EquippedToBe.
